Nice, quiet resort on Phu Quoc with comfortable bungalows (the beachfront ones are best), a beautiful, uncrowded beach, and mostly very friendly staff. Breakfast was mediocre but included a small Western buffet and a few à la carte Vietnamese options. We stayed about 10 days and had to switch bungalows midway. Unfortunately, my husband became extremely ill the night before the move. In the morning, the front desk insisted we check out at 12pm unless we paid 500k VND for late checkout and said we couldn’t access the new room until 2pm, even after I explained we were current guests, and my husband was extremely sick and sleeping between bouts of violent vomiting. They suggested he wait on a beach chair for two hours, even though there was no way housekeeping can clean all rooms at once. Housekeeping, however, was absolutely wonderful. I went and spoke with them and explained our situation, they cleaned the new room as soon as the old guests checked out and let us move just before 1pm. As I was leaving the old bungalow, the front desk came over and complained that we had “gotten in the way” because “the new guests wanted to check in”. I politely reminded him that check-in was not until 2pm. Most staff were lovely, but this situation left a bad impression and would make me hesitant to stay again.

The rooms are very well equipped, the shower is lovely and the bed is comfortable. The beach is spectacular and the pool is a good size for the number of rooms, always enough beds at both. The water at the beach has a few rocks but otherwise soft sandy bottom. The food at the restaurant is 1-4/5 stars depending on what you order. Our favourites were the breaded shrimp with passion fruit sauce, the dumplings and dim sum. The rice and noodle dishes we had were good but needed doctoring with chili sauce and pepper to be delicious…maybe just my taste but I think they’re kind of bland. The cocktails were outstanding. The service is very lacking. Not enough staff seems to be the biggest problem but we constantly had to go find someone if wanted something else or the bill. They basically take your order and drop off food then you never see them again. It’s also a little remote so you’re at the mercy of what the minibar and the restaurant offers. Buy snacks and drinks on the way or ride the free bicycles into town.
